Output 5e33f6bf8b202691cbe5b0d498f98587845b934e30e88c64d3e511dce675ce55:19

value
2665289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105ab8e142ac6bffd59cca3b94bcd647cb47a3bb OP_EQUAL
address
33BVR6pQNzcLoBDGrhyBwM4JPcRV99k1nU
transaction
5e33f6bf8b202691cbe5b0d498f98587845b934e30e88c64d3e511dce675ce55
spent
true